E-COM-NET
首页
在线工具
Layui镜像站
SUI文档
联系我们
推荐频道
Java
PHP
C++
C
C#
Python
Ruby
go语言
Scala
Servlet
Vue
MySQL
NoSQL
Redis
CSS
Oracle
SQL Server
DB2
HBase
Http
HTML5
Spring
Ajax
Jquery
JavaScript
Json
XML
NodeJs
mybatis
Hibernate
算法
设计模式
shell
数据结构
大数据
JS
消息中间件
正则表达式
Tomcat
SQL
Nginx
Shiro
Maven
Linux
贝塞尔曲线
Flutter篇 (二)绘制
贝塞尔曲线
、折线 、柱状图,支持触摸
之前写过一篇Android原生绘制曲线图的博客,动画效果不要太丝滑,那么现在到了Flutter,该如何实现类似的效果呢?如果你熟悉android的Canvas,那么恭喜你,你将很快上手Flutter的Canvas绘制各种图形,因为实现方式基本上与android是一模一样先看下要实现的基本效果:Flutter中如果想要自定义绘制,那么你需要用到CustomPaint和CustomPainter;Cu
说点儿什么吧~
·
2020-07-08 07:46
flutter
开源项目Running Life 源码分析(二)
今天这篇是RunningLife源码分析的第二篇,主要探讨以下问题:1、HealthKit框架的使用;2、
贝塞尔曲线
+帧动画实现优雅的数据展示界面;3、实现一个view的复用机制解决内存暴涨的问题;HealthKit2014
欣东
·
2020-07-08 06:05
Android View专题4--
贝塞尔曲线
概念:What:
贝塞尔曲线
是用一系列点来控制曲线状态的。可以用来实时绘制曲线。
三江渔者
·
2020-07-08 03:42
抖音点赞动画实现—iOS
和贝赛尔曲线绘制三角形组合动画的时间技巧实现原理首先我们来详细分解一下这个动画请仔细观察我们来看单独的一个动画请仔细观看我设置10秒的duration以便于大家能看清楚实现原理从上述两张图中,我们可以看到它是一个三角形的
贝塞尔曲线
这样的动画需要经过
D_猿员
·
2020-07-08 02:48
iOS
iOS开发
CAShapeLayer使用
CAShapeLayer是在坐标系内绘制
贝塞尔曲线
的,通过绘制
贝塞尔曲线
,设置shape(形状)的path(路径),从而绘制各种各样的图形以及不规则图形。
_小浪蹄子
·
2020-07-08 02:41
贝塞尔曲线
绘制复选框
贝塞尔曲线
绘制复选框body{background-color:#eee;}#canvas{background-color:#fff;margin-left:10px;margin-top:10px;
antlove
·
2020-07-08 00:25
使用CSS实现抛物线运动效果
一个物体实现抛物线运动,物理上是将物体分为水平运动(匀速)和竖直运动(加速);用css3实现原理也如此,用该元素需要两层,一层控制水平,一层控制竖直;在css3中可以通过过渡或者动画-timing-function的
贝塞尔曲线
设置速度
黄治文个人博客
·
2020-07-07 22:33
css3
Android矢量图pathData绘制规则及简单常用的矢量图绘制
右箭头下箭头圆点矢量图pathData绘制规则:Mx,y:移动到点(x,y)Lx,y:直线连到点x,y,简化命令H(x)水平连接和V(y)垂直连接Qx1,y1x2,y2:二阶
贝塞尔曲线
,控制点(x1,y1
snow_lyGirl
·
2020-07-07 21:33
android
Android 利用ConstraintLayout 实现仿抖音点赞动画效果
爱心是从阿里的矢量图标库下载的一个爱心的Png图片,不是使用
贝塞尔曲线
画的。。。原因是我不会
贝塞尔曲线
(其实就是菜)我使用的是Androidx的包,如果使用的老的Support的包,请自行替换。
TheRealTracyEminem
·
2020-07-07 19:08
自定义view
Flutter 自定义组件之
贝塞尔曲线
画波浪球
百度百科:
贝塞尔曲线
(Béziercurve),又称贝兹曲线或贝济埃曲线,是应用于二维图形应用程序的数学曲线。
mochixuan
·
2020-07-07 17:59
Flutter
关于masonry布局中的frame和bounds 获取
依照以前的习惯将这个视图抽取出来单独做了一个类,来管理这个视图内的所有的视图,但是在使用完masonry布局完之后调用layoutIfNeeded,然后获取视图的frame,然后使用
贝塞尔曲线
设置圆角,
Kallen_man
·
2020-07-07 16:20
iOS
在Unity中绘制贝塞尔(Bezier)曲线
在Unity中绘制贝塞尔(Bezier)曲线1效果2公式3绘制曲线4编辑器扩展作业有道题,让算出三个
贝塞尔曲线
的点,并画出草图。其实题目本身没有什么难度,就是带进去算一下就能出来了。
lxbhahaha
·
2020-07-07 15:46
Unity
js+canvas绘制QQ下拉刷新
贝塞尔曲线
效果
然后下方一个小圆,跟随着中间的
贝塞尔曲线
变化进行变换。但是我这里还是有瑕疵的。因为不知道
贝塞尔曲线
向下偏移时候的偏移速度。
Auspicious5
·
2020-07-07 14:23
前端开发
iOS绘图出现的错误
今天使用
贝塞尔曲线
运行后出现无效上下文错误,这里记录一下。
Lycho
·
2020-07-07 13:48
pygame飞机大战用精灵组层编写敌机系列(二)用
贝塞尔曲线
画设置一组飞机的运行轨迹
贝塞尔曲线
的基本公式上篇日志已经实现了,现在来利用到游戏里。新建一个飞机类enemyplane.py,为了比较,实现了两个模式,一个是基本的直接往下,一个是
贝塞尔曲线
。
hailler1119
·
2020-07-07 09:03
python
pygame
pygame飞机大战用精灵组层编写敌机系列(四)B样条曲线的实现实例
结合前面的
贝塞尔曲线
的实现方式,在enemyplane.py文件里添加defset_BSpline_path(self,points):self.path_type='BSpline'self.points
hailler1119
·
2020-07-07 09:03
python
pygame
pygame飞机大战用精灵组层编写敌机系列(一)敌机的运动轨迹,
贝塞尔曲线
方程及杨辉三角计算
飞机大战中,敌机的角色是必不可少的,其运动轨迹有很多种,简单点的,用初中、高中的几何知识,也能创建不少。例如:圆圈radius=200forangleinrange(0,361,10):a=angle*math.pi/180pos_x=radius*math.sin(a)pos_y=radius*math.cos(a)稍微复杂点sin函数,控制下中心点y坐标(300)和振幅(200),也能实现很多
hailler1119
·
2020-07-07 09:03
python
pygame
pygame飞机大战用精灵组层编写敌机系列(三)B样条曲线的实现方式介绍
用
贝塞尔曲线
,固然能实现各种运动轨迹,可因为曲线不是经过设定的点的,需要进行调试才知道最终的轨迹。看了很多曲线公式,貌似B样条曲线比较适合粗的曲线运动轨迹。
hailler1119
·
2020-07-07 09:03
python
pygame
三次样条曲线
之前在博客里记录过几个曲线,一个是
贝塞尔曲线
,一个是Chaikin曲线以及利萨茹曲线。它们各有特点:
贝塞尔曲线
通过两个端点和
峻峰飞阳
·
2020-07-07 08:06
game
cocos2d-x
iOS 快速实现角度渐变
所以只得上网寻求解决方案,有大神推荐使用线性渐变和
贝塞尔曲线
,对于只略知
贝塞尔曲线
使用的我一时抓不到头绪。因此想到使用一张角度渐变的图片进行切割,进而实现想要的效果,以
策棋
·
2020-07-07 04:46
自定义控件---基于
贝塞尔曲线
绘制的Loading加载小控件
贝塞尔曲线
的知识不清楚请亲们自行google,百度,不是很难。
旧时光KK
·
2020-07-07 01:55
cocos2dx(3.17)-lua 游戏开发 (持续更新)
cocos2dx-lua游戏开发前言横屏竖屏屏幕适配添加精灵创建按钮及按钮事件单点触摸事件存放数据读取数据艺术字体字体延时函数滚动容器拖动精灵获取鼠标点击位置游戏暂停滑动条的使用播放帧动画求夹角画二次
贝塞尔曲线
精灵的运动旋转直线运动跳跃运动停止运动按顺序运动渐入渐出放大缩小画直线游戏暂停
平淡风云
·
2020-07-07 00:44
游戏开发
Android自定义View—
贝塞尔曲线
绘制及属性动画 (二)
接着上一篇自定义送心控件效果来说,Android自定义View—
贝塞尔曲线
绘制及属性动画(一)。
wenzhihao123
·
2020-07-06 23:42
贝塞尔曲线
定义一条
贝塞尔曲线
是由一组定义的控制点P0到Pn,在n调用它的顺序(n=1为线性,2为二次,等.)。第一个和最后一个控制点总是具有终结点的曲线;然而,中间两个控制点(如果有的话)一般不会位于曲线上。
浮生匆忙客
·
2020-07-06 21:36
3D数学基础图形与游戏开发
贝塞尔曲线
后续
有关
贝塞尔曲线
的定义以及公式已经写在了上一篇文章中,这篇文章主要介绍这个曲线的应用通过贝塞尔公式结算得到一个路径数组,结合dotween的DoPath做曲线动画测试代码如下:usingSystem.Collections
浮生匆忙客
·
2020-07-06 21:36
Unity游戏开发
iOS BezierPath
贝塞尔曲线
的绘制
//绘制矩形-(void)drawSequl{UIColor*color=[UIColorredColor];//设置画笔颜色[colorsetFill];UIRectFill(CGRectMake(10,10,100,100));}//绘制自定义矩形-(void)drawDiySqul{//设置线条颜色UIColor*color=[UIColorcolorWithRed:0green:0blue
女粉丝
·
2020-07-06 21:26
ios
如何使用
贝塞尔曲线
设置圆角
给控件画圆角的方法有很多,今天我们就介绍一下怎样用使用CAShapeLayer和UIBezierPath设置圆角。#defineSWidth[UIScreenmainScreen].bounds.size.width#defineSHeight[UIScreenmainScreen].bounds.size.heightUIButton*playBtn=[UIButtonbuttonWithTyp
若相依yyn
·
2020-07-06 20:22
UIBezierPath
贝塞尔曲线
实例——静态指南针
引言这里仅对UIBezierPath这一独立的类进行使用,不结合CoreAnimation中的类。虚线绘制在绘制完整实例前,先熟悉下setLineDash方法的使用。直接上代码和呈现效果:letpath=UIBezierPath.init()path.move(to:CGPoint.init(x:30,y:100))path.addLine(to:CGPoint.init(x:600,y:100)
Cassandra_Y
·
2020-07-06 17:48
iOS干货收集<四>下拉刷新
UITableView、UICollectionView、UIWebView3.个人项目使用的,性价比很高MJRefresh类结构图如下MJRefresh类结构图CBStoreHouseRefreshControl根据
贝塞尔曲线
存入
PPAbner
·
2020-07-06 16:22
动脑学院高级ui课程9.1:
贝塞尔曲线
简单介绍
相信很多人都听说过
贝塞尔曲线
,但是作为Android程序员的我们可能也没有具体的使用过
贝塞尔曲线
!好吧!
grr1314
·
2020-07-06 12:23
canvas综合应用绘制哆啦A梦
来完成.通过这一元素,我们可以在画布上画出各种图形,线条,矩形,圆形,椭圆,字体,渐变等,当然可以自己设计组合绘制自己想要的图案,今天,笔者通过canvas绘制了一个哆啦A梦的图案,其中,应用了颜色渐变,
贝塞尔曲线
等知识点
小圣贤君
·
2020-07-06 12:22
canvas
使用Unity画一条平滑曲线(
贝塞尔曲线
)并使小球沿曲线运动
关于
贝塞尔曲线
知识(请具体阅读)转载自:http://www.cnblogs.com/jay-dong/archive/2012/09/26/2704188.html这里直接讲解在U3D中的实现方式直接拿三阶
贝塞尔曲线
为例
木落萧萧
·
2020-07-06 09:41
Unity3D
关于CAShapeLayer和DrawRect的比较
动画渲染直接提交给手机GPU,不消耗内存
贝塞尔曲线
与CAShapeLayer的关系CAShapeLayer中shape代表形状的意思,所以需要形状才能生效2.
贝塞尔曲线
可以创建基于矢量的路径3.
iOS小乔
·
2020-07-06 06:00
核心概念——节点/边/Combo——内置边——内置边总览
G6提供了9种内置边:line:直线,不支持控制点;polyline:折线,支持多个控制点;arc:圆弧线;quadratic:二阶
贝塞尔曲线
;cubic:三阶
贝塞尔曲线
;cubic-vertical:
Alex 007
·
2020-07-06 04:30
#
G6
图可视化引擎
OpenGL超级宝典笔记——
贝塞尔曲线
和曲面
1962年,法国工程师贝塞尔发明了
贝塞尔曲线
方程。关于
贝塞尔曲线
的详细介绍可以参考(维基贝塞尔)。这里只介绍OpenGL实现贝塞尔的函数。OpenGl定义一条曲线时
weixin_41663412
·
2020-07-06 03:05
iOS CoreAnimation教程 第一篇
只是影响了当前层的背景色或者border,圆角属性cornerRadius不影响子图层,圆角属性cornerRadius不影响当前层的背景图片设置圆角的一些方法11.0可以直接有方法设置,之前的可以用
贝塞尔曲线
生成一个
人魔七七
·
2020-07-05 18:14
CAShapeLayer,CGPath打造流线刷新动画
Demo很简单也就200多行代码,但是用到的有关动画的知识并不少,要对CABasicAnimation,CAShapeLayer,CGMutablePathRef
贝塞尔曲线
有一定的了解(文章结尾我会贴上我收集的一些文章供大家参考
写代码的小农民
·
2020-07-05 18:15
SVG进阶教程全攻略
SVG进阶教程全攻略前面分享过一篇基础svg的,这篇分享一些高级的SVG教程,比如SVG路径中的三次
贝塞尔曲线
、椭圆弧线、SVG文本和填充效果等。
-jjjiong
·
2020-07-05 12:57
史上最全的
贝塞尔曲线
(Bezier)全解(一):初识
贝塞尔曲线
作为一个有只志向的码农,除了知道一些基本的知识够自己努力搬砖以外,还应该get一些更炫酷的技能,用更优雅的姿势进行搬砖;想要实现一些十分炫酷的效果,
贝塞尔曲线
就必须进行一些研究了;最近一段时间,我对
贝塞尔曲线
进行了部分的研究
sangxiaonian
·
2020-07-05 11:01
自定义控件
贝塞尔曲线公式
Bezier
运动曲线数值获取方法
点击蓝色字体,跳转页面)二.设计师在动效制作软件中获取想要的曲线数值✿cubic-bezier.com(点击蓝色字体,跳转页面)三.可以使用EaseCubicInterpolator这个开源插值器实现1.先使用
贝塞尔曲线
数值生成工具来获取想要的曲线数值工具网站
戴珍珠耳钉的少女
·
2020-07-05 05:54
iOS Animation学习笔记-
贝塞尔曲线
贝塞尔曲线
扫盲该文章通熟易懂,解释了“
贝塞尔曲线
”这个词。屏幕快照2017-12-04上午8.57.58.png“小球由弧AB,弧BC,弧CD,弧DA组成。
colacola
·
2020-07-05 01:58
贝塞尔曲线
1.概述
贝塞尔曲线
(Béziercurve),又称贝兹曲线或贝济埃曲线,是应用于二维图形应用程序的数学曲线。
hxhu830
·
2020-07-04 18:56
算法
autojs滑块源代码,通过四阶
贝塞尔曲线
,生成完全模仿真的滑动方式,防检测功能,模拟真人滑动
说明本文提供的代码仅供参考。不建议用于生产环境。可能有些地方在最新版本的Auto.js上面需要做修改,才能运行。Auto.js简介Auto.js是利用安卓系统的“辅助功能”实现类似于按键精灵一样,可以通过代码模拟一系列界面动作的辅助工作。与“按键精灵”不同的是,它的模拟动作并不是简单的使用在界面定坐标点来实现,而是类似与win一般,找窗口句柄来实现的。Auto.js使用JavaScript作为脚本
feiyunjs
·
2020-07-04 15:59
脚本源码
Unity Mesh的初步使用(创建
贝塞尔曲线
的一个模型片)
Unity中Mesh的初步使用什么是Mesh?原理理论基础:Mesh的组成部分原文链接示例完整代码最终效果什么是Mesh?Mesh是指的模型的网格,3D模型是由多边形拼接而成,而多边形实际上又是由多个三角形拼接而成的。即一个3D模型的表面其实是由多个彼此相连的三角面构成。三维空间中,构成这些三角形的点和边的集合就是Mesh。原理即动态创建一个Mesh,设置三角形和顶点数据,然后赋值给MeshFil
天富儿
·
2020-07-04 15:24
面试笔试
C#版
贝塞尔曲线
代码:包含3点和5点确定曲线
如题,有三个点的曲线(开始点,中间点,结束点)5个点:(开始点,结束点,三个中间点)usingSystem.Collections;usingSystem.Collections.Generic;usingUnityEngine;publicclassBezierCurve:MonoBehaviour{publicTransform_startTra;//起始点publicTransform_ce
绥新
·
2020-07-04 15:14
C#程序学习
Unity学习
三次
贝塞尔曲线
的可视化操作(完善)
1、CubicBezier类package{importfl.motion.BezierSegment;importflash.geom.Point;importflash.display.Graphics;publicclassCubicBezierextendsBezierSegment{publicfunctionCubicBezier(anchor1:Point,control1:Poin
caoweizhong
·
2020-07-04 12:39
使用Unity画一条平滑曲线(
贝塞尔曲线
)
转载自https://blog.csdn.net/xiexian1204/article/details/49592765从图中可以看出,只有四个点是保持不变的,分别是P0,P1,P2,P3,这四个点两两相连得到三个线段(1)在上四点构成的三个线段中,p0-p1上有到一个点,p1-p2上有到一个点,p2-p3上有到一个点,这三个点分别这在上三个线段做差值运算。现在以上三个点分别取名为A1,A2,A
Mediary
·
2020-07-04 07:05
多控制点的
贝塞尔曲线
生成法
多控制点的
贝塞尔曲线
生成法一、
贝塞尔曲线
基本理论贝赛尔曲线的本质:是通过数学计算公式去绘制平滑的曲线。
贝塞尔曲线
涉及的点:起始点、终止点、控制点通过变化调整控制点,
贝塞尔曲线
的形状会发生变化。
LittleLittleFish_xyg
·
2020-07-04 06:22
c++学习
【原创】ViewPager的指示器——贝塞尔写法(二)
一、先看效果viewpager指示器-Bezier.gif二、分析结合前一篇写法,其他的内容不变,只需要改变BarView的绘制就可以:绘制左边圆绘制右边圆绘制
贝塞尔曲线
合成的图像从上面gif图中分析,
刀放下好好说话
·
2020-07-04 06:18
Laya贝塞尔运动(金币获取运动)
一,贝塞尔运动类BezierPath.js是一个用来生成一系列
贝塞尔曲线
上面的点的工具类。
竹心_黎波
·
2020-07-02 16:21
上一页
17
18
19
20
21
22
23
24
下一页
按字母分类:
A
B
C
D
E
F
G
H
I
J
K
L
M
N
O
P
Q
R
S
T
U
V
W
X
Y
Z
其他